Output 293252f32cc14ce203d836faf0286151ad538d394b094d51e57d31e5c9aa7a8b:1

value
330166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500525ac1b37861405d285b5a89807bdbd142e69 OP_EQUAL
address
38z89XAjfXgN7PQj1MRuXD4gGUxLYiDzCe
transaction
293252f32cc14ce203d836faf0286151ad538d394b094d51e57d31e5c9aa7a8b
spent
true